Stadium Layout and Seating
The stadium has different areas for fans to watch the games. There are two main stands with covered seats: the West Stand and the East Stand. This means you can stay dry even if it rains!
Besides the seated areas, there are also two standing-only sections. These are called the Academy End and the Jailend. The stadium can hold a total of 5,800 people. Out of these, 2,590 people can sit down.
Stadium Capacity and League Standards
Even though Victoria Park can hold many fans, its current size does not meet the rules for the Scottish Premier League. This is the top football league in Scotland. To play in the Premier League, stadiums usually need more seats.
Facilities and Future Plans
Victoria Park is not just a football pitch; it also has other important facilities nearby.
Training Facilities
Behind the Academy End of the stadium, you'll find the Highland Football Academy. This is a place where young football players train and learn. It helps develop new talent for the future. Next to the East Stand, there's an Astroturf pitch. This is a special kind of fake grass field that can be used for training in all weather.
Stadium Improvements
The people in charge of Ross County F.C. have spent a lot of money to make Victoria Park better. They have invested over £3.5 million to improve the stadium. Their goal is to turn it into a modern stadium where everyone has a seat. This would make it suitable for the Premier League.
Victoria Park and Dingwall
It's interesting to know that Victoria Park can hold more people than the entire town of Dingwall! The last time a count was done, the town of Dingwall had a population of 5,026 people. This shows how important the stadium is to the area.
